According to TechSci Research report, “PV Monitoring System Market - Global Industry Size, Share, Trends, Competition Forecast & Opportunities, 2030F, The Global PV Monitoring System Market was valued at USD 1.7 billion in 2024 and is expected to reach USD 3.4 billion by 2030 with a CAGR of 11.9% through 2030, One such driver is the increasing focus on reducing the levelized cost of electricity (LCOE) in solar power generation. PV monitoring systems help in identifying performance issues early, enabling timely maintenance and ensuring maximum energy output, thereby lowering operational expenses over time. Another key driver is the rising demand for energy independence, especially in remote or off-grid areas. As more regions and businesses seek to reduce reliance on centralized power grids, solar installations with integrated monitoring offer a reliable and self-sustaining solution.

Furthermore, environmental, social, and governance (ESG) goals are pushing corporations to invest in clean energy backed by data transparency. PV monitoring provides verifiable insights into energy production and carbon offset, aiding ESG compliance. The market is also benefiting from the growing trend of solar-plus-storage systems, where monitoring systems play a crucial role in managing both energy generation and storage performance. Additionally, educational institutions, municipalities, and smart city projects are increasingly adopting solar energy solutions, creating new demand for comprehensive monitoring to ensure long-term reliability and efficiency. These evolving applications and user needs are continuously expanding the scope and importance of PV monitoring systems globally.

Based on Type, Software segment dominated the PV Monitoring System Market in 2024 and maintain its leadership throughout the forecast period, primarily due to its pivotal role in managing, analyzing, and optimizing solar energy production. As solar installations increase in complexity and scale, the demand for sophisticated monitoring solutions that go beyond basic hardware capabilities is growing rapidly. Software solutions provide a centralized platform where users can visualize energy data, detect faults, schedule maintenance, and generate performance reports. These functions are critical for ensuring the efficiency and reliability of photovoltaic systems, especially in large-scale commercial and utility applications.

The dominance of the software segment is also linked to the increasing adoption of cloud-based and AI-powered analytics platforms that offer advanced functionalities such as real-time performance tracking, predictive maintenance, and energy forecasting. These intelligent features help reduce operational costs, improve energy output, and extend the life of PV systems. As a result, both system integrators and end-users prefer software solutions that can offer insights and control over their solar assets remotely and securely. Additionally, the integration of software with IoT-enabled sensors allows for more accurate and granular data collection, enhancing the monitoring process.

Another factor contributing to the software segment’s growth is the rise in demand for user-friendly interfaces. Whether for residential users or commercial facility managers, intuitive dashboards and mobile applications are making it easier to track solar performance on the go. These tools empower users to make informed decisions, manage energy consumption more effectively, and ensure optimal system performance without requiring deep technical knowledge. Many companies also offer software with customization features that cater to different customer needs and project scales.

The software segment’s growth is further accelerated by ongoing regulatory support and policy incentives in several countries that require performance transparency for renewable energy subsidies or net metering schemes. In such scenarios, accurate and accessible software-driven monitoring becomes not just beneficial but necessary for compliance and financial verification. Moreover, in emerging markets where solar adoption is accelerating, scalable software platforms offer a cost-effective and adaptable solution compared to traditional monitoring hardware.

The software segment leads the PV monitoring system market due to its versatility, technological advancements, and its critical role in enhancing the overall productivity and maintainability of solar installations. With continuous innovations and increasing integration into digital energy ecosystems, this segment is poised to maintain its dominance in the years ahead.

Based on region, Asia Pacific is emerging as the fastest-growing region for the PV Monitoring System Market, fueled by the region's aggressive push toward renewable energy adoption, particularly solar power. Countries like China, India, Japan, South Korea, and Australia are investing heavily in solar infrastructure to meet rising energy demands, reduce dependence on fossil fuels, and achieve climate goals. These large-scale solar projects require efficient monitoring systems to ensure optimal energy output, system performance, and maintenance, driving significant demand for advanced PV monitoring technologies.

The region benefits from favorable government policies, including subsidies, tax incentives, and renewable energy mandates that encourage both utility-scale and distributed solar installations. In particular, China and India have emerged as global leaders in solar capacity additions, with government-backed programs supporting solar expansion across residential, commercial, and industrial sectors. As these installations grow, so does the need for real-time monitoring to ensure efficiency and system health.

Moreover, the increasing integration of digital technologies such as IoT, AI, and cloud computing into solar monitoring platforms is further accelerating adoption in Asia Pacific. Local and international companies are investing in smart monitoring solutions tailored to the unique climate and grid conditions of the region. With continuous technological innovation and supportive policy environments, Asia Pacific is expected to maintain its rapid growth trajectory in the PV monitoring system market.
